>>I am missing the dpkg-reconfigure command to reconfigure the network
>>interfaces. I am moving from dhcp to static ip address, and I need
>>that dpkg dialog.
>>Can someone here recall that? The machine is sarge.

>I don't know the dpkg-reconfigure command, but I do know that it's just
>as easy to edit the file /etc/network/interfaces and restart the
>network manually (by issuing the command '/etc/init.d/networking
>restart' as root). See 'man interfaces' for details of the syntax of the
>interfaces file. Useful also for those cases which are not handled by
>dpkg-reconfigure.
